Question - Electrical Requirements
What are the electrical requirements of my Springwave Steam Shower?

The steam generator in your Springwave steam shower will be rated at 3KW, unless otherwise stated.

We always recommend a separate, permanently connected supply from the consumer unit (with RCD) via a double pole linked switch, with a minimum contact gap of 3mm in both poles.  The switch can be a ceiling mounted pull cord type or a wall mounted switch.

The switch must be readily accessible and clearly identifiable, but our of reach of the person using the steam shower, except for the cord of the cord operated switch.  The wiring must be connected to that switch without the use of a plug or socket outlet.

Once you have a supply into the bathroom, the best way to connect to the shower is via a waterproof junction box, mounted high on the wall.

All electrical work MUST be carried out by a qualified Part P registered electrician and in accordance with current regulations.  Failure to do so may cause serious injury, even death and will invalidate your product warranty.
